原文:關於素數表-C++

廢話不多說,先貼代碼: 測試了一下, 秒萬內質數表: 億內有點慢。 將在 . . 填坑 這里可以用埃氏篩法,很快就可以求出來。 ...

2019-05-13 20:12 0 457 推薦指數:

查看詳情

C語言 > 構造素數表

構造素數表欲構造n以內(不含)的素數表1. 開辟prime[n],初始化其所有元素為1,prime[x]為1 , 表⽰x是素數2. 令x=23. 如果x是素數,則對於(i=2;x*i<n;i++)令prime[i*x]=04. 令x++,如果x<n,重復3,否則結束 ...

Wed Oct 25 01:40:00 CST 2017 0 1189
C++虛函數表

虛函數表 C++中虛函數是通過一張虛函數表(Virtual Table)來實現的,在這個表中,主要是一個類的虛函數表的地址表;這張表解決了繼承、覆蓋的問題。在有虛函數的類的實例中這個表被分配在了這個實例的內存中,所以當我們用父類的指針來操作一個子類的時候,這張虛函數表就像一張地圖一樣指明了實際 ...

Tue Oct 30 22:15:00 CST 2018 2 4152
C++虛函數表

C++中的虛函數(Virtual Function)是用來實現動態多態性的,指的是當基類指針指向其派生類實例時,可以用基類指針調用派生類中的成員函數。如果基類指針指向不同的派生類,則它調用同一個函數就可以實現不同的邏輯,這種機制可以讓基類指針有“多種形態”,它的實現依賴於虛函數表。虛函數表 ...

Thu Apr 04 22:47:00 CST 2019 0 542
C++之尋找素數素數篩)

一、題目 題目描述:   給你一個正整數N,在[2,N]這個區間內有多少個素數。 輸入描述:   先輸入一個整數T,代表有T(1<=T<=100000000)組數據,然后有T行正數N(1<N<=10000000). 輸出描述   對於每一個N,輸出在這[2,N ...

Wed Sep 08 17:29:00 CST 2021 0 335
素數/質數的判斷(C++)

思路:判斷一個整數n是否為素數,只需用2到n-1之間的每一個整數去除,如果都不能被整除,那么m就是一個素數。 判斷定理:“n不能夠被不大於根號n的任何素數整除,則n是一個素數” 用代買表示如下: int is_prime = trure; int i = 2; while (i < ...

Thu Apr 26 20:27:00 CST 2012 0 12974
簡單的素數問題(C++)

【問題描述】 已知三個素數的和為 n ,正整數 n 由鍵盤輸入,計算並輸出這三個素數乘積的最大值。 【代碼展示】 # include<iostream>using namespace std;int sushu(int x){   for(int i=2;i<=x ...

Wed Jan 23 05:53:00 CST 2019 0 607
C++判斷素數/質數

質數有一個特點,就是它總是等於 6x-1 或者 6x+1,其中 x 是大於等於1的自然數。 首先 6x 肯定不是質數,因為它能被 2x3 整除;其次 6x+2 肯定也不是質數,因為它還能被2整除;依 ...

Fri Jul 17 03:17:00 CST 2020 0 796
C++進階之虛函數表

C++通過繼承(inheritance)和虛函數(virtual function)來實現多態性。所謂多態,簡單地說就是,將基類的指針或引用綁定到子類的實例,然后通過基類的指針或引用調用實際子類的成員函數(虛函數)。本文將介紹單繼承、多重繼承下虛函數的實現機制。 一、虛函數表 為了支持虛 ...

Thu Oct 25 02:48:00 CST 2018 1 767
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M